Let's start with San Francisco, known for its iconic landmarks such as the Golden Gate Bridge, Alcatraz Island, and Fisherman's Wharf. This vibrant city in California is famous for its diverse neighborhoods, upscale dining scene, and innovative tech industry. Visitors can enjoy the bustling atmosphere of Union Square, take a leisurely stroll through the historic streets of Chinatown, or explore the artistic vibes of the Mission District. Moving on to Seattle, the Emerald City of the Pacific Northwest is surrounded by natural beauty, including the stunning Puget Sound and the majestic Mount Rainier. Seattle is a paradise for outdoor enthusiasts, with opportunities for hiking, kayaking, and whale watching. The city also boasts a vibrant cultural scene, with world-class museums like the Museum of Pop Culture and the Chihuly Garden and Glass. Lastly, Japan is a fascinating country that seamlessly blends tradition with modernity. From the bustling streets of Tokyo to the serene temples of Kyoto, Japan offers a diverse range of experiences for travelers. Explore the cherry blossom-lined streets of Kyoto, soak in an onsen in Hakone, or experience the vibrant nightlife of Osaka. Don't forget to indulge in delicious Japanese cuisine, from sushi and ramen to tempura and matcha sweets.
